Transaction 396a88110fbd14cb4afa93c2751e4c15d72a7b2f51084f7f99683a254cb4d156

2 Input
2 Outputs
  • 396a88110fbd14cb4afa93c2751e4c15d72a7b2f51084f7f99683a254cb4d156:0
  • value  1964605499
    address  1PirW8iyfBB2x92WYzbYwCWeWRfiFvjevs
  • 396a88110fbd14cb4afa93c2751e4c15d72a7b2f51084f7f99683a254cb4d156:1
  • value  735377057
    address  1Bz6NLfbQjjP6kSXtkBo1WZ5aW32zBonEU